Accessibility contract

  • The primary purpose and current state remain available as text and do not depend on color, motion, pointer position, or visual geometry.
  • Semantic HTML preserves the complete reading order and interaction meaning without JavaScript.
  • Reduced-motion, 200% zoom, long-content, narrow-container, and forced-color behavior are part of the implementation acceptance criteria.

Integration plan

  1. Copy the standalone HTML and scoped CSS into an isolated page.
  2. Adapt primary accent, secondary accent, canvas surface, primary text through the Inspector.
  3. Keep the semantic markup intact while replacing the sample content.
  4. Review the result at 375, 768, 1024, and 1440 pixels before shipping.
